The transition to renewable energy sources has gained substantial momentum in recent years, particularly in residential settings. According to the International Energy Agency (IEA), global solar PV capacity reached an impressive 1,000 gigawatts in 2020, highlighting widespread adoption and a growing trend towards sustainability. Investing in domestic solar systems not only contributes to environmental conservation by reducing carbon footprints, but also offers significant economic advantages for homeowners. A report from the National Renewable Energy Laboratory (NREL) indicates that households with solar installations can save an average of $10,000 on energy costs over their lifespan, showing a compelling financial incentive alongside environmental benefits.
Moreover, the adoption of domestic solar systems is bolstered by various government incentives and subsidies aimed at promoting renewable energy usage. According to the Solar Energy Industries Association (SEIA), residential solar installations have surged by over 20% annually in the past few years, demonstrating a robust interest in harnessing solar power for personal energy needs. This growth not only signifies a shift towards more sustainable energy sources, but it also showcases the potential for homeowners to take control of their energy generation. As energy prices continue to rise, the move towards domestic solar systems presents a practical and lucrative option for those looking to enhance their property's value while contributing to a greener future.

For those considering solar installation, it's essential to evaluate the specific energy needs of your household. Conducting a thorough energy audit helps you determine the appropriate system size and potential savings. Also, taking advantage of local incentives, such as tax credits or rebates, can make the investment more affordable. Additionally, maintaining your solar panels—keeping them clean and free from debris—ensures optimum performance and longevity.
One crucial tip is to choose a qualified installer who can provide insights into the best solar solutions for your home. Researching and reading reviews can guide you in selecting reputable professionals. Finally, stay informed about advances in solar technology, as new options may offer more efficient energy production, thus enhancing the benefits of renewable energy sources for your domestic solar system.

The environmental impact of installing domestic solar systems is significant, primarily through the substantial reduction of carbon footprints associated with traditional energy sources. According to the National Renewable Energy Laboratory, residential solar installations can reduce carbon emissions by an average of 100 tons over their operational lifetimes. This impact is crucial, especially when considering that approximately 40% of the world's carbon dioxide emissions come from electricity and heat production, often generated through fossil fuels.
Moreover, switching to solar power contributes to cleaner air and a reduced reliance on non-renewable resources. The U.S. Environmental Protection Agency has reported that one megawatt-hour of solar energy can offset approximately 0.9 tons of carbon dioxide emissions. This transition not only benefits the environment by decreasing pollutants that lead to global warming but also enhances sustainability within communities. By harnessing solar energy, homeowners actively participate in reducing greenhouse gas emissions, fostering a healthier planet for future generations. In summary, the adoption of solar power at the domestic level plays a pivotal role in combating climate change and promoting environmental stewardship.

Government incentives and rebates play a pivotal role in encouraging homeowners to adopt solar energy systems. Many countries and local governments have introduced generous programs designed to reduce the financial burden of solar installations. These incentives can come in various forms, including tax credits, direct rebates, and grants, which significantly lower the initial investment needed for residential solar systems. For instance, federal tax credits often allow homeowners to deduct a substantial percentage of their solar installation costs from their taxable income, making solar more accessible to the average homeowner.
Additionally, some regions offer performance-based incentives, rewarding homeowners for the energy their solar systems produce over time. This not only incentivizes the installation of solar systems but also promotes sustainable energy practices by encouraging homeowners to maximize their solar output. By taking advantage of these government programs, homeowners can recover their investment much faster, enhancing the overall financial viability of adopting renewable energy.
As solar technology becomes more affordable and efficient, these incentives help ensure that going solar is a practical and economically sound decision for more families.
